Golden lion

Turn a weathered concrete statue into a fabulous garden feature with a little bit of help from Resene.

Resene art with Mark Rayner - Project 82

Difficulty level: Moderate

You will need: Bucket, Garden hose with clean running water, Mineral turpentine, Paintbrushes, Resene Concrete Clear gloss, Resene Enamacryl tinted to Resene Bullion, Resene Lumbersider tinted to Resene Porsche, Resene Moss & Mould Killer, Resene Paint Prep and Housewash, Resene Sureseal, Rubber gloves, Stiff-bristled brush

To get the look: Mark painted the background fence with Resene Lumbersider tinted to Resene Eternity.

Other ideas: Create a classic white stone look by painting the lion with Resene Lumbersider tinted to Resene Alabaster.

Step 1
Step one
Mix one part Resene Moss & Mould Killer to five parts clean water.
Step 2
Step two
Soak the concrete lion with the solution and leave for 48 hours.
Step 3
Step three
Mix one part Resene Paint Prep and Housewash to three parts clean water.
Step 4
Step four
Scrub the concrete lion vigorously with the solution using a stiff bristled brush. Rinse thoroughly with clean water and allow to dry.
Step 5
Step five
Apply one coat of Resene Sureseal to the concrete lion and allow three hours to dry. Clean brush in mineral turpentine.
Step 6
Step six
Apply one coat of Resene Porsche to the concrete lion and allow two hours to dry.
Step 7
Step seven
Apply two coats of Resene Bullion to the concrete lion, allowing two hours for each coat to dry.
Step 8
Step eight
Apply three coats of Resene Concrete Clear to the concrete lion, allowing two hours for each coat to dry.
